The desert Southwest has so much to offer in landscape, wildlife, geology and fluorescent rocks. Here's a nice scheelite and calcite from the Temp Piute Mine, in Rachel Nevada. The scheelite is so blindingly bright, a little post processing was required to bring out the fairly bright calcite and keep them both exposed somewhat properly.

Summary of luminescence responses:

Calcite (Mindat) (RRUFF)

  • Fluorescence under Shortwave (254nm Lamp/Mercury) UV light: Red
Scheelite (Mindat) (RRUFF)
  • Fluorescence under Shortwave (254nm Lamp/Mercury) UV light: Blue
